Death Benefit Payout Once a decision is reached, beneficiaries can expect to receive their money in anywhere from a couple of weeks to 45 days.State laws usually specify the maximum amount of time that can elapse before the life insurance company must send you your check. MANHATTAN (CN) - MetLife used a public database of death notices to stop its clients' annuity payments, but ignored the database when it informed the insurer that it must start paying on a policy, shareholders say in a derivative class action.
